This Day in Music History – October 10th Posted on October 10, 2025 by Vipology Staff Writer 1940 – Lanny Ross recorded “Moonlight and Roses.” 1958 – Eddie Cochran recorded “C’mon Everybody.” 1962 – The BBC banned the song “Monster Mash” by Bobby “Boris” Pickett. 1966 – The self-titled debut album from The Monkees was released.
